Cookies are small text files that are placed on your device (computer, smartphone, or tablet) when you visit a website. They are widely used to make websites work more efficiently, provide information to website owners, and enhance user experience.
Cookies contain information about your browsing session and preferences, allowing websites to remember you when you return. They cannot access files on your device or install software.
